1. PTZ (Pan/Tilt/Zoom) Cameras

PTZ cameras offer 360-degree coverage, allowing operators to pan and tilt in multiple directions and zoom in for granular detail.

  • Best for: Large open areas like warehouses, car parks, and construction sites.

  • Control: Seamlessly managed via cloud-based software or physical joystick systems.

2. High-Resolution IP Network Cameras

Internet Protocol (IP) cameras convert images into data transmitted over a network.

  • Scalability: Easily expanded as your business grows.

  • Remote Intelligence: Access high-definition live feeds from any authorized device globally.

3. All-Light Performance (Infrared & Day/Night)

Security threats do not disappear after dark. Our advanced day and night cameras use Infrared (IR) technology to achieve pixel-perfect surveillance in total darkness while maintaining color accuracy in high-glare daylight.

4. ANPR / LPR (Automatic Number-Plate Recognition)

ANPR is a critical component of modern access control.

  • Automated Entry: Admit authorized vehicles automatically into private parking or business parks.

  • Monitoring: Instantly flag unrecognized or blacklisted vehicles to security teams.

5. AI Video Analytics & Object Detection

Beyond just “seeing,” modern EA-RS systems “understand” the feed.

  • Behavioral Analysis: Detect loitering, abandoned objects, or movement in restricted zones.

  • Heat Mapping: Analyze foot traffic patterns to optimize building usage and safety.

Frequently Asked Questions (AI Search & FAQ Schema)

  • What is the difference between Analog and IP CCTV?
    Answer: IP (Internet Protocol) cameras provide significantly higher resolution, better scalability, and the ability to encrypt data, whereas analog systems are limited by lower image quality and physical cabling constraints.
  • Can CCTV systems help with CQC or Health & Safety compliance?
    Answer: Yes. Modern CCTV provides an indisputable audit trail of incidents, helping businesses meet Health & Safety requirements and providing evidence for insurance or regulatory reviews.
  • How does AI reduce false alarms in CCTV?
    Answer: AI analytics can distinguish between environmental triggers (like wind or animals) and genuine threats (like human intruders), ensuring security teams only respond to legitimate incidents.
